New Video Series on Better Broadband in Cambridge, Massachusetts

Cambridge, Massachusetts has established a Broadband Task Force and is looking for ways to better its local connectivity. In order to educate the public about the advantages of broadband, the local community CCTV channel will televise presentations and sit-downs between local leaders who can describe how it will impact Cambridge.

The first episode of Cambridge Broadband Matters recently aired and is now available to view. It runs approximately 30 minutes long and features Georgiana Chevry of Cambridge Community Learning Center, Susan Flannery of Cambridge Public Library, and Jay Leslie of the Cambridge Housing Authority.  

One of the topics they address in this episode is the connection between broadband and adult education and workforce development. The issue is critical in Cambridge and many communities as we transition to an information based economy.

 

Cambridge Broadband Advocate at the Summit: "We Are the Perfect Testbed"

In April, Chris spoke at the Broadband Communities Summit in Austin. If you were not able to attend, Saul Tannenbaum's Readfold.com article gives you a taste of what it was like. Tannenbaum is a member of the Cambridge Broadband Task Force, recently set up by the city's City Manager to investigate the possibility of municipal broadband connectivity.

Tannenbaum describes his experience there and some of the typical discussions he encounters while investigating a muni network. What role should the local or state government play in bettering connectivity? What is preventing the U.S. from excelling at ubiquitous access for all income levels? Why a municipal network? For Tannenbaum, and other residents of Cambridge, those questions are especially significant because the town is historically a place of technological innovation. Gigabit connectivity may be the gold standard, but in a place like Cambridge, it is the minimum:

Cambridge has companies and institutions for whom high capacity, high speed networks are mission critical. MIT, Harvard, the Broad Institute, Google, Microsoft, Biogen-Idec, Novartis, and many others who are not yet household names, move large amounts as part of daily work. With partners like those, Cambridge can become a true testbed for the network of the future. Cambridge, where the Internet was invented, can be where the next Internet is developed.

We encourage you to read the entire article, which also offers up some great resources, but Tannenbaum made the case for his home town:

[Cambridge] pairs a legacy of being on the frontiers of social justice with an economic sector whose future health requires a free and open Internet. It is a rarity in Cambridge politics to find the interests of our innovation community and our social justice community to be so closely aligned.

An Increasing Call for Community Owned Networks

While Comcast focuses on increasing its market power rather than improving services in the communities it monopolizes, no one should be surprised that we are seeing a surge in interest for building community owned networks. We've heard from many people who want to learn how they can start - more than we can always respond to, unfortunately. We are working on a resource to answer many of those questions, but it always boils down to 2 things: building a supportive network of people and getting informed. Get the word out - especially to local business leaders and anyone else who may be supportive. There are many potential business models and financing opportunities, but some will work better than others in each community. That said, there are some basics that every community should be immediately considering. The first is building a fiber network to connect anchor institutions such as schools, libraries, first responders, municipal facilities, and the like (see our Fact Sheet on savings from such networks). These networks should be constructed in such a way as to enable future expansions to local businesses, residents, and generally everything in the community or even beyond for rural areas. That means choosing the backbone routes carefully and ensuring that as much fiber is available as possible. Using conduit with channels and always leave at least one channel free to pull a future bundle (replacing a smaller count bundle that can then be removed to continue having a free channel). Another smart move is to begin getting conduit and fiber in the ground as part of other capital projects, like street rebuilds, water main replacement, and the like.
